About The Book

<p>New completely revised and re-written edition. Offers a detailed but accessible account of the vital German philosophical tradition of thinking about art and the self. Looks at recent historical research and contemporary arguments in philosophy and theory in the humanities following the path of German philosophy from Kant via Fichte and Holderlin the early Romantics Schelling Hegel Schleiermacher to Nietzsche. Develops the approaches to subjectivity aesthetics music and language in relation to new theoretical developments bridging the divide between the continental and analytical traditions of philosophy. The huge growth of interest in German philosophy as a resource for re-thinking both literary and cultural theory and contemporary philosophy will make this an indispensable read.<br><br>An electronic edition of this book is freely available under a Creative Commons (CC BY-NC-ND) licence.</p>
